If an investigatory, prosecutor, or other law enforcement official wants to ask you questions about an investigation, or requests that you provide a statement about the circumstances of the alleged crime, it is critically important to speak with a Chicago defense lawyer before issuing any statement or agreeing to answer any questions. This is important because any statement you make can be used against you later on.
Even if you believe that what you have to say will declare or substantiate your innocence, in many instances, the information you provide couldactually wind up damaging your criminal case. According to the U.S. Constitution, you have the right to remain silent and you have the right to an attorney.
On a related note, if police ask you to consent to a search of your home or other property, you should politely decline. Do not sign away your right against an unlawful search or seizure. Instead, you shouldspeak with an attorney and they can advise the authorities that a search warrant will be needed before any search of your property can proceed.
